Bean to Cup Coffee Machine

A bean-to-cup machine offers a more hands-off method of crushing the beans and dispenses your beverage at the click of a button. Most machines also offer a menu of different coffee types and milk functionality as well.

smeg-bcc02whmuk-bean-to-cup-coffee-machine-retro-50-s-style-steam-wand-matte-white-16843.jpgThis type of machine is ideal for workplaces that are not hospitable, such as offices, since it allows employees or visiting customers to make a delicious cup of tea without needing barista skills. It is simple to operate and clean, and cost-effective.

Easy to maintain

Automated bean-to-cup coffee machines are very popular in the workplace because they provide a wide range of speciality and regular drinks, are user-friendly and are very fast. They also are energy efficient when they go into eco-mode. However, they do require regular cleaning and descaling to ensure that they function effectively. It can be a headache for busy offices, but it's essential to ensure a high level of cleanliness and quality.

The most important thing to remember when maintaining an automatic bean to cup machine is to wash the internal components frequently to eliminate any coffee oils that could build up and cause bitterness in the final drink. This can be done by logging into the Brew Group', usually from a panel on the side of the machine or behind the water tank, though certain manufacturers have built access into the front of the machine for ease.

Another essential maintenance task is to clean and empty the drip tray, which collects the extra espresso and water that's eliminated each time you brew the coffee. To avoid blockages and build-up, it should be emptied every day or at the very least once a couple of days. It is also recommended to clean the Dreg drawer, which is where the coffee pucks fall into.

It is crucial to conduct a regular descale cycle in your automatic bean-to-cup machine. This will help prevent the accumulation of limescale, which can impact the efficiency and quality of the cup. This will depend on the water hardness and the type of water available in your area. Consult your manual or the manufacturer for more specific directions.

It is important to keep in mind that bean-to-cup machines can be big and take up a lot of counter space. They might not be suited for smaller offices, and they can also create noise during the boiling and grinding processes. This could be a problem to some users.
